About Mirato
Full Description
Mirato is an AI-powered tool targeting the Compliance, Audit, and GRC professions. It aims to provide solutions for managing risk and regulatory requirements, but the vendor does not publicly disclose specific features, workflows, or integrations. A direct demonstration is necessary to evaluate its functionality.
